SQL Server存储过程中编写事务处理的方法小结
旨在深入SQL Server存储过程中事务处理的方法,结合实例详细阐述了三种不同的编写事务处理方式。对于初学者和数据库开发者来说,具有很高的参考价值。
在SQL Server中,事务处理是数据库操作的重要组成部分,它可以确保数据的完整性和一致性。很多初学者在编写事务处理代码时往往存在误区,容易出现错误。将通过三种不同方法的实例,展示如何在存储过程事务处理中编写正确的代码。
方法一:设置 Xact_Abort 选项为 ON。当遇到错误时,SQL Server会终止执行并回滚整个事务,确保数据的安全性。这种方式简单直接,但在实际开发中需要根据具体情况权衡使用。
方法二:在每个单独的DML语句执行后,立即判断执行状态,并根据错误情况进行相应的处理。这种方式虽然稍显繁琐,但能够更精细地控制事务的执行过程,确保数据操作的正确性。
方法三:利用 SQL Server 2005 中的 try...catch 异常处理机制。这种方式能够在异常发生时捕获错误,并进行相应的处理,从而确保事务的完整性。这种方式也使得代码更加简洁易懂。
除了上述三种方法外,还通过一个简单的存储过程示例,展示了如何在存储过程中实现事务处理。这个示例不仅包含了基本的更新和删除操作,还通过条件判断实现了错误处理,使得事务处理更加完善。
深入了SQL Server存储过程中事务处理的三种方法,通过实例演示了如何正确编写事务处理代码。希望能够对大家在学习和使用SQL Server数据库时有所帮助。无论是初学者还是经验丰富的开发者,都能从中获得启示和收获。
编程语言
- ThinkPad 笔记本如何调节LCD屏幕亮度
- Dreamweaver制作网页打开特效教程
- Win10 Mobile 10586升级后无限重启怎么办 硬重启帮您
- Win8系统提示音频设备有问题有一个或多个音频服
- Xbox One版Win10首个预览版9月份发布
- 如何在textarea文本输入区内实现换行
- Win10 Build 9901系统更新 预览版新版本下载
- McAfee Framework存在远程格式串处理漏洞
- Win10家庭版今日(7月30)正式在中国官方商城开卖
- Win10 Mobile预览版更新完10536.1000后才收到10536.100
- Win10 RS2更新了什么-Win10 RS2最终版本号1704首曝
- Windows7如何查看回收站对应的文件夹有哪些方法
- Win10让Charms栏回归桌面的方法教程
- 取消Windows XP系统开机启动画面的小技巧
- win8系统怎么下载安装USB百兆网卡?
- XP系统下磁盘空间变少了怎么办?XP系统磁盘空间